Improved Security and Threat Reduction

The application of concrete scanning innovation in building projects dramatically enhances safety and security measures and effectively minimizes dangers associated with architectural integrity (RainierGPR Concrete Scanning). By using innovative scanning tools such as ground-penetrating radar (GPR) and electro-magnetic induction, look what i found construction teams can determine potential hazards hidden underneath the surface before starting any kind of boring or excavation work. This positive strategy aids in stopping crashes, injuries, and expensive problems that may develop from inadvertently striking utilities, rebar, or various other blockages within the concrete structures

Additionally, concrete scanning help in guaranteeing the architectural stability of structures and infrastructure by finding voids, delamination, or other flaws that could compromise the security of the project. By resolving these problems at an early stage, building groups can take the needed rehabilitative actions to strengthen the concrete and protect against future issues. Ultimately, the improved security and risk reduction supplied by concrete scanning modern technology not only secure the well-being of employees and the public however also add to the general success and long life of construction tasks.
